Victoria Brandys
Biography: Born in Spain, Victoria Brandys was raised in Madrid where she attended the Universidad Complutense for studies in Biology, and the Real Conservatorio Superior de Musica, finishing her studies in Music Theory and Piano Pedagogy. She taught for a few years at her music studio in Madrid and married Cuban-born classical guitarist Ricardo Iznaola. They moved to Caracas, Venezuela for a year and then to the United States, pursuing their professional careers. After three years in Minnesota, the family of four moved to Denver, Colorado, where Ricardo was appointed to the Lamont School of Music in 1983. In the United States, Victoria pursued her career in the music business, becoming her husband's personal representative and then opening her own agency, Victoria Brandys Artists Management, through which she represented a select group of national and international artists for twelve years. During that time, Victoria took business and communication courses in Denver at the University of Denver, National College and the Metropolitan State College. From 1984 to 1994, Victoria was the Executive Director of the International Guitar Week Festival at DU. Before becoming the Public Relations Director at the Lamont School of Music in 2001, she was for six years the Community Relations Vice-President for the school's support group, the Lamont Music Associates. Victoria is co-owner, with her husband, of Iznaola Guitar Works, an independent publishing and recording company founded in 1992, devoted to distribute and promote Iznaola's works as a performer, composer and writer, and to represent him artistically through the management division of IGW. Victoria and her husband of thirty seven years have two grown sons, Rick and Victor, born in Madrid, who also live in Denver at present. |
